EMISSION CONTROL SYSTEM
H010D01A-AAT3. Exhaust Emission Control SystemThe Exhaust Emission Control System is a
highly effective system which controls exhaust
emissions while maintaining good vehicle per-
formance.
H010B01A-AAT1. Crankcase Emission Control
SystemThe Positive Crankcase Ventilation System is
employed to prevent air pollution caused by
blow-by gases being emitted from the crank-
case. This system supplies fresh filtered air to
the crankcase through the air intake hose.
Inside the crankcase, the fresh air mixes with
blow-by gases, which then pass through the
PCV valve and into the induction system.
H010A02GK-AATYour Hyundai is equipped with an emission
control system to meet all requirements of the
U.S. Environmental Protection Agency or Cali-
fornia Air Resources Board.
There are three emission control systems which
are as follows.
1) Crankcase Emission Control System
2) Evaporative Emission Control System
3) Exhaust Emission Control System
In order to ensure the proper function of the
emission control systems, it is recommended
that you have your car inspected and main-
tained by an authorized Hyundai dealer in ac-
cordance with the maintenance schedule in this
manual.

CanisterFuel vapors generated inside the fuel tank are
absorbed and stored in the onboard canister.
When the engine is running, the fuel vapors
absorbed in the canister are drawn into the
induction system through the purge control
solenoid valve.Purge Control Solenoid Valve (PCSV)The purge control solenoid valve is controlled
by the Engine Control Module (ECM); when the
engine coolant temperature is low during idling,
the PCSV closes so that evaporated fuel is not
taken into the engine. After the engine warms-
up during ordinary driving, the PCSV opens to
introduce evaporated fuel to the engine.
H010C01S-AAT2. Evaporative Emission Control (Includ-
ing ORVR: Onboard Refueling Vapor
Recovery) SystemThe Evaporative Emission Control System is
designed to prevent fuel vapors from escaping
into the atmosphere.
(The ORVR system is designed to allow the
vapors from the fuel tank to be loaded into a
canister while refueling at the gas station, pre-
venting the escape of fuel vapors into the
atmosphere.)

CATALYTIC CONVERTERH020A01A-AATAll Hyundai vehicles are equipped with a mono-
lith type three-way catalytic converter to re-
duce the carbon monoxide, hydrocarbons and
nitrogen oxides contained in the exhaust gas.
Exhaust gases passing through the catalytic
converter may cause it to operate at a very high
temperature. The introduction of large amounts
of unburned gasoline into the exhaust may
cause the catalytic converter to overheat and
create a fire hazard. This risk may be reduced
by observing the following:
HGK5061
Catalytic Converter
(California) Catalytic Converter
(Federal, California)
!
WARNING:
o Use unleaded fuel only.
o Maintain the engine in good operating
condition. Extremely high catalytic con-
verter temperatures can result from im-
proper operation of the electrical, igni-
tion or multiport electronic fuel injec-
tion.
o If your engine stalls, pings, knocks, or is
hard to start, have your Hyundai dealer
inspect and repair the problem as soon
as possible.
o Avoid driving with a very low fuel level.
Running out of gasoline may cause the
engine to misfire and result in damage to
the catalytic converter.
o Avoid idling the engine for periods
longer than 10 minutes.
o The vehicle should not be pushed or
pulled to get started. This may cause the
catalytic converter to overheat and cre-
ate a fire hazard.
o Do not touch the catalytic converter or
any other part of the exhaust system
while the catalytic converter is hot. Shut
off the engine, wait for at least one hour
before touching the catalytic converter
or any other part of the exhaust system.o Remember that your Hyundai dealer is
your best source of assistance.
o Do not stop your Hyundai over any com-
bustible material such as grass, paper,
leaves or rags. These materials might
contact the hot catalytic converter and a
fire might result.

The vehicle identification number (VIN) is the
number used in registering your car and in all
legal matters pertaining to its ownership, etc. It
can be found in three different places on your
car:
1. On the bulkhead between the engine and
passenger compartments.
2. On the left top side of the instrument panel
where it can be seen by looking down through
the windshield.
3. On the lower side of the center pillar outer
panel.
The engine number is stamped on the engine
block as shown in the drawing.
